Will every smart home alternative work with my existing system?

No. Confirm support for your preferred platform, required hub, wiring, network, and subscription before buying because Alexa, Google Home, Apple Home, and Matter compatibility can differ by feature.

Are cheaper smart home products identical to premium models?

No. A lower-priced option may preserve the main automation or security use case while differing in sensors, local storage, app quality, ecosystem integrations, finish, or long-term software support.
